Spokeshift rebalances bikes across Verran City docks nightly at 02:00. If the run fails, check the dispatcher logs first; most failures are stale dock inventories. Do not rerun during commute hours. Manual overrides live in the ops console under Rebalance > Force. Questions or repeated failures go to the Spokeshift platform team by email.

escalation mailbox, kaweg-kahif: druwyn.sordor@nelvroworks.corp

Ticket: Expired creds on EventSchemaHub

Heads up, future maintainers: the service credential for EventSchemaHub (our schema registry for event payloads) expired again last night, which broke schema validation for the Marlowbrook ingest pipeline. The underlying cause is the 90-day expiry policy nobody documented — I've now added a calendar reminder and a note in the runbook. Rotation was done via the Quillhaven admin console. If you're picking this up, swap in the fresh key everywhere the old one lived. New key follows.

gateway credential: qvz23-XSZTNBjrucz4Q49XMT1TuVw

Handover note — office move, for Teodor on the warehouse shift

The Fenbrook office relocation finishes Friday. Twelve crates of contracts and keys are staged in aisle 2, shrink-wrapped and numbered. Do not let the general movers touch crate 7; it travels separately with a dedicated courier from Aldery Transit. The specific hand-over instruction for that courier appears immediately below.

handover note for yagep-tagef: the fenok sorwyn courier leaves the fraok sileth sorax ledger at gate 2873 under passcode 476683

Careful review note for the support team on the Wrenfold dedupe change: this merges customer records when name, postal code, and normalized phone all match above a similarity threshold. Merges are reversible for a grace period, so if a customer reports a wrongly combined account, you can split it back without filing an engineering ticket. The thresholds were chosen conservatively — we'd rather leave duplicates than merge strangers. Please don't promise customers exact timing; the sweep runs in batches. The active thresholds are as follows.

constants for hadug-haduf:
WEIGHTS = {
    "gileth": 958,
    "olimir": 1023,
    "praix": 998,
    "novmir": 89,
    "drueth": 320,
}